Where Can I Buy Large Shoes?

Featured Replies

Sadly, I wear a women's size 10 US (42). My only pair of brown sandals died last month, and I have searched all the shoe stores at Kad Suan Kaew for a replacement pair. None of the stores carry my size except Bata, and they had a total of ONE pair of women's sandals in a 42. I bought them because I was desparate, but they aren't really what I needed. Is there anywhere else in town that I might be able to find sandals my size? Thanks!

Just a thought for you to consider, and perhaps others to follow up on, but I can't help but think there must be places here where you could have sandals made to order, at not that great a cost.

About halfway along Chiangmai Land Road (on the left coming from Chang Klan Road), there is a fairly large shoe store. From what I discovered when I went there for men's shoes, I believe they have their own factory locally - so they may have in stock or be able to get women's sandals in your size.

Angelal, check out the sports gear type shops in the malls. The ones that sell genuine Nike and Adidas stuff.

I went to the one in the Airport Mall a couple of weeks a go and got a pair of very large Adidas men's sandals. Third floor I think.

Not cheap... 1200B. :o

Robinsons in Airport Plaza is by far your best bet. My friend has size 12 UK and he gets them from there. They can be pricey but if you have a good look around not excessively so.
